Evaluating Fit and Readability
First, consider your project’s primary goal. Is it to evoke nostalgia, warmth, or informality? If yes, this font is a strong candidate. Always test it in context. View a mock-up of your design at the intended size—what looks charming on a poster might become cluttered on a business card. Pay attention to line spacing (leading). Handwritten fonts often benefit from slightly more generous spacing to maintain that relaxed feel without sacrificing readability.
Mastering Font Pairing
The true power of a script font or handwritten style is often realized in pairing. Boyfriends Handwriting works beautifully alongside clean, geometric sans serif fonts or classic, sturdy serif fonts. The contrast creates visual hierarchy and keeps the design grounded. For example, use the handwritten font for a headline and a clean sans serif for supporting text. Avoid pairing it with other overly decorative or script fonts, which can create visual competition and confusion.
